In order to obtain basic information on the weekly fluctuation of Japanese physical activity(PA) for gender and age, 24-hour activities of 33,840 males and 42,108 females recorded by Holter ECG recorders with built-in 3-dimensional acceleration sensor were statistically determined by sex, age, and day of the week in Allostatic State Mapping by Ambulatory ECG Repository (ALLSTAR).A significant weekly fluctuation was observed in both gender, the average of PA in 24 hours was the highest on Monday and then Thursday (men 99.0% ,females 99.4% for Monday 100%) was high. Tuesday(97.8%,98.9%), Wednesday(95.7%,98.2%) and Friday(96.1%,97.7%)were intermediate, Sunday (93.5%, 97%) was low, Saturday(90.4%, 91.2%) was the lowest .It is suggested that there is a weekly fluctuation of about 10% in Japanese PA.In addition, we will also consider weekly fluctuation of PA for regional differences in healthy life expectancy.
